Ok, that means at least when someone gets around to fix it, there will = be people that can test the patches. If you know someone who would like to help on this, it would be nice to= try out the patch below, unless someone can come up with a better solution. My na=EFve understanding of the code tells me that simply using the sup= er block lock there may work. In fact it makes locking stricter, so if it still = works with that patch, there are probably no subtle regressions. The patch applies to current linux-next of my bkl/vfs series. Arnd --- ncpfs: replace BKL with lock_super This mindlessly changes every instance of lock_kernel in ncpfs to lock_super. I haven't tested this, it may work or may break horribly. Please test with CONFIG_LOCKDEP enabled.
